Heat the olive oil in a large pot over medium heat.
Peel and dice the onion and garlic cloves, then add them to the pot. Sauté for 2-3 minutes until fragrant.
Peel and slice the carrots, dice the celery, and chop the zucchini and red bell pepper into bite-sized pieces. Add them to the pot and cook for 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Peel and cube the potatoes into small chunks. Chop the tomatoes into small pieces as well. Add them to the pot along with the vegetable broth.
Stir in the ground cumin, paprika, dried thyme, salt, and black pepper.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ce heat to low and cover the pot. Simmer for 25-30 minutes, or until the vegetables are tender.
Once the vegetables are cooked, stir in the baby spinach and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until wilted.
Chop the fresh parsley and sprinkle it over the stew just before serving.
Serve hot with crusty bread or over rice for a complete meal. Enjoy!
